Can a new NFL team be created?
An affirmative vote of three-quarters of the owners of the NFL's 32 clubs is required before a new team can be created (known as expansion) or before an existing team is allowed to move to a new market (known as relocation), i.e. 24 or more clubs would have to approve of the decision.

What is the newest NFL team?
Did you know? The Houston Texans are the youngest franchise in the NFL, becoming the league's 32nd franchise during the 2002 season.
How do you own a NFL team?
The NFL currently requires the principal franchise owner to have a 30% stake in the team, and the entire ownership group can be no more than 24 people in total. The organization also places limits on how much debt can be used to acquire a team; it recently increased that amount from $500 million to $1 billion.

Were there ever 31 teams in the NFL?
The return of the Browns increased the number of teams to 31, the first time the league had played with an odd number of teams since 1966.
What's the oldest NFL team?
The Green Bay Acme Packers, founded in 1919 (joined the NFL in 1921, now the Green Bay Packers) is the oldest NFL franchise with continuous operation in the same location.
What's the oldest NFL stadium?
Soldier Field in Chicago, home of the Chicago Bears is the oldest stadium in the league having opened in 1924. The stadium that has been used the longest by an NFL team is Lambeau Field, home of the Green Bay Packers since 1957.

Can an NFL team leave the NFL?
In the event of egregious misconduct, the League Commissioner has the power to suspend or revoke a club's franchise. The NFL has had 49 franchises become defunct over its history, including ten of the league's twelve charter franchises: only the Chicago Bears and Arizona Cardinals survive to the present day.

Can a woman play in NFL?
I checked with league spokesman Greg Aiello, who said, "The NFL has no male-only rule. All human beings are eligible, as long as they are three years out of high school and have a usable football skill set."
